LIBS wata dabara ce mai fitar da haske wacce ke amfani da Laser pulsed don kawar da saman wani abu da ƙirƙirar plasma. The onboard spectrometer qualitatively auna haske daga plasma, yana raba raƙuman raƙuman raƙuman ruwa don bayyana abun ciki na farko, wanda aka ƙididdige shi ta hanyar calibration na kan jirgin. rufe filaye masu lanƙwasa ko ƙananan sassa, baiwa masu fasaha damar gwada sassa ba tare da la'akari da girman ko geometry ba.Masu fasaha suna shirya saman, yi amfani da kyamarori na ciki don ƙaddamar da wuraren gwaji da kuma nazarin su. Yankin gwajin ya kai kusan 50 microns, wanda zai ba masu fasaha damar auna sassa na kowane girman, gami da ƙananan sassa, ba tare da buƙatar adaftan ba, tattara kayan aski, ko aika kayan aikin ceto.

Alal misali, 1030 carbon karfe aka gano da carbon abun ciki a cikin abu, da kuma na karshe lambobi biyu a cikin kayan sunan gano maras muhimmanci carbon abun ciki - 0.30% carbon ne maras muhimmanci carbon a cikin 1030 carbon steel. Wannan kuma ya shafi sauran carbon steels kamar 1040, 1050 carbon karfe, da dai sauransu. na wani abu, kamar 316L ko 316H abu. Idan baku auna carbon ba, kuna gano nau'in kayan ne kawai ba darajar kayan ba.
